Bonjour,
Un exemple du bouton.
Par contre aucune de tes feuille n'a de mise en page.
Faudra prévoir la mise en page avant d'exporter en PDF.
Tu peux faire un copié collé du bouton dans toutes les feuilles que tu souhaites.
La macro s'éxecutera pour la feuille en cours et le pdf s'enregistrera dans le même répertoire que le fichier
excel. ( Il faut donc enregistrer ce fichier dans ton pc avant de cliquer sur le bouton sinon bug. )
Ps tu devrais aussi modifier la propriété de tes boutons sommaires afin qu'ils ne soient pas imprimés en même temps dans ton pdf.
Sub Macro1()
'
' Macro1 Macro
'
Dim Nomonglet As String
Dim chemin As String
Nomonglet = ActiveSheet.Name 'Récupere le nom de l'onglet comme nom pour le pdf
chemin = ThisWorkbook.Path & "\" 'Indique le même répertoire pour l'enregistrement.
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:= _
chemin & Nomonglet & ".pdf", Quality:= _
xlQualityStandard, IncludeDocProperties:=True, IgnorePrintAreas:=False, _
OpenAfterPublish:=True
End Sub